linux mysql: command not found
时间: 2024-02-29 09:50:08 浏览: 179
当在Linux系统中执行"mysql"命令时出现"command not found"的错误提示,通常是因为系统没有安装MySQL或者MySQL的可执行文件路径没有被正确添加到系统的环境变量中。
要解决这个问题,可以按照以下步骤进行操作:
1. 确认MySQL是否已经安装:在终端中执行以下命令来检查MySQL是否已经安装在系统中:
```
mysql --version
```
如果MySQL没有安装,你可以通过包管理器(如apt、yum等)来安装MySQL。具体的安装方法可以参考你所使用的Linux发行版的官方文档或者相关教程。
2. 添加MySQL可执行文件路径到环境变量:如果MySQL已经安装,但是仍然出现"command not found"的错误提示,可能是因为MySQL的可执行文件路径没有被正确添加到系统的环境变量中。你可以按照以下步骤来添加路径:
- 打开终端,并使用以下命令找到MySQL的可执行文件路径:
```
which mysql
```
- 将上一步找到的路径添加到系统的环境变量中。具体的方法取决于你所使用的Linux发行版和shell。以下是一些常见的方法:
- 对于Bash shell,可以编辑`~/.bashrc`文件,并在其中添加以下行:
```
export PATH=$PATH:/path/to/mysql/bin
```
- 对于Zsh shell,可以编辑`~/.zshrc`文件,并在其中添加以下行:
```
export PATH=$PATH:/path/to/mysql/bin
```
- 对于其他shell,请参考相关文档或教程来添加环境变量。
- 保存文件并退出终端。然后重新打开一个新的终端窗口,再次执行`mysql`命令,应该就能够正常使用了。
希望以上信息对你有帮助!如果你还有其他问题,请继续提问。
阅读全文